Welcome to the 2020 Australian Cyber Conference Canberra Registration Form

All registration fees and social function ticket prices are in Australian Dollars - GST inclusive.

Full Registration

Registration includes two day conference pass with morning tea, lunch and afternoon tea. Plus a ticket to the Welcome Reception and Conference Dinner.

AISA Member - $770.00
ACSC Staff - $770.00

Early Bird* Registration - $999.00
*Early bird fees will be available until midnight 31 March 2020 (AEST)

Standard** Registration - $1400.00
**From 1 April 2020 (AEST)

Student Registration - $770.00


Day Registration

Registration includes a one day conference pass with morning tea, lunch and afternoon tea. Registrations for day one include a ticket to the Welcome Reception.

Day Registration - $770.00

Social Functions

Welcome Reception - included in full registrations, additional tickets $65 per person.
Conference Dinner - included in full registrations, additional tickets $180 per person.

Terms and Conditions


Attendance Registration Agreement
Australian Cyber Conference Canberra 2020 (Conference)
Canberra, 6-7 May 2020

1. PARTIES

1.1 Australian Information Security Association (AISA) Limited. ABN 181 719 35 959. Address: Level 8, 65 York Street, Sydney, NSW. 2000. Australia; and 
1.2 Registrant: An individual in their private capacity.

2. CONFERENCE HOSTING
2.1 AISA has entered into an agreement with a third party service provider that will provide the conference venue, and various facilities and services (Conference Hosting Service Provider). The terms of this Agreement are subject to the terms and conditions of the Conference Hosting Service Provider and any applicable laws and regulations. The Registrant agrees to comply with the Service Provider terms and conditions regulating Registrant access to and use of its conference venue, facilities services, all of which are incorporated into this Agreement by reference.

3. CONFERENCE MANAGEMENT
3.1 AISA has engaged Conference Logistics (Conlog). Address: 14/1 Pirie Street, Fyshwick ACT 2609. Australia to manage the hosting and operational aspects of CyberCon2020. All communications and queries are to be directed by email: cybercon@conlog.com.au.

4. TERMS OF REGISTRATION AND ATTENDANCE
4.1 Online Registration Portal
Registration takes place on a first-come-first-served basis at CyberCon2020 (Conference Website). The AISA Legal Notices, including the Privacy Statement, apply to the Conference registration, electronic transactions and communications, and are incorporated into this Agreement by reference. 

4.2 AISA Code of Ethics and Conference Behaviour Rules 
The AISA Code of Ethics and Conference Behaviour Rules (Ethics and Rules) are incorporated into this Agreement by reference and apply to all Registrants, whether they are AISA Members or not, and to all attendees, including staff and third parties. Attendees who do not comply with AISA Ethics and Rules may be asked to leave. Registrants who are asked to leave due to a breach of the AISA Ethics and Rules agree to do so immediately. No refund will be made under these circumstances.

4.3 Prices, Registration and Payment
Prices for attendance are published on the Conference Website and may be subject to change from time to time. It is the responsibility of the Registrant to ensure that they understand and agree to the relevant pricing (early-bird, standard, member, staff, day only, conference dinner etc.). Registration is subject to full payment being made no later than 21 business days after online registration. Registration is not complete until confirmed by AISA.

4.4 Changes to the Conference and Cancellations
It may be necessary for reasons beyond the control of AISA (including, but not limited to force majeure events), to alter the advertised content, advertised speakers, AISA partners, AISA sponsors, timing, programme and/or location of the Conference. AISA reserves the right to do this at any time, in which case AISA will provide Registrants with reasonable notice of changes. Subject to 4.6 below, Registrants agree and acknowledge that refunds and/or cancellations will not be provided for reasons beyond the control of AISA.

4.5 Substitutions
If a Registrant is unable to attend the Conference, a substitute delegate may attend in the Registrant's stead. Substitution can be arranged at any time, including onsite, by contacting the Events Manager. Each substitution is subject to an administration fee of AU$100 (one hundred Australian Dollars).

4.6 Refunds
Where a Registrant is unable to attend and is not in a position to substitute registration to another person, the following refunds apply:

- Registrations cancelled up until and including Monday 9 March 2020: Full refund of registration fee less AU$100 (one hundred Australian Dollars) administration fee;
- Registrations cancelled between Tuesday 10 March 2020 through to and including Monday 6 April 2020: 50% refund of registration fee less AU$100 (one hundred Australian Dollars) administration fee; and
- Registrations cancelled after Monday 6 April 2020: No refund.

No refunds apply for non-attendance.

4.7 Registrant Passes and Photo ID
Registrant passes issued for the Conference are valid for named Registrants only and cannot be transferred unless clause 4.5 applies. A government, state or company issued photo identity document is required to be presented on registration, and where reasonably requested by AISA representative, Events Manager personnel, and/or law enforcement. Attendees who are unable to provide identification which matches their delegate pass may be asked to leave. Registrants who are asked to leave under these circumstances agree to do so immediately. No refund will be made under these circumstances.
